What Is Memory Foam and How Does It Work?

Memory foam is a type of viscoelastic foam that was originally developed by NASA in the 1960s to improve the safety of aircraft cushions. It is characterized by its ability to conform to the shape of the body when pressure is applied and then slowly return to its original shape once the pressure is removed. This unique property provides excellent support and comfort, making it a popular material for mattresses, pillows, and other bedding products.

According to the National Sleep Foundation, memory foam mattresses are known for their ability to reduce pressure points, which can lead to a more restful sleep. The material’s viscoelastic nature allows it to absorb weight and distribute it evenly, thus alleviating discomfort and promoting better spinal alignment (National Sleep Foundation, 2021).

Key aspects of memory foam include its density, firmness, and temperature sensitivity. Higher density foams tend to provide better support and durability, while firmness levels can vary based on individual preferences. Additionally, memory foam reacts to body heat, becoming softer and more pliable with increased temperature, which enhances the contouring effect that many users find beneficial. This temperature sensitivity is why some memory foam mattresses incorporate cooling technologies to mitigate heat retention, a common complaint among users.

What Key Features Should You Look for in the Best Memory Foam Mattress?

When searching for the best memory foam mattress, there are several key features to consider that can significantly impact comfort and support.

  • Density: The density of memory foam affects its support and durability. A higher density foam typically provides better support and longevity, while lower density options may be less durable and offer less resistance to body weight.
  • Thickness: The thickness of the mattress plays a crucial role in comfort and support. A thicker mattress generally offers more cushioning and may be better suited for heavier individuals, while thinner options can be ideal for those who prefer a firmer feel.
  • Heat Retention: Many memory foam mattresses tend to retain heat, which can be uncomfortable for some sleepers. Look for mattresses with cooling technologies, such as gel-infused foam or open-cell structures, to help dissipate heat and maintain a comfortable sleeping temperature.
  • Motion Isolation: One of the standout features of memory foam is its ability to isolate motion. This means that if one partner moves or gets out of bed, the other is less likely to be disturbed, making it ideal for couples who have different sleep schedules.
  • Warranty and Trial Period: A good warranty and a generous trial period are essential when purchasing a mattress. They provide peace of mind and allow you to test the mattress at home to ensure it meets your needs without the risk of being stuck with an unsuitable purchase.
  • Certifications: Certifications such as CertiPUR-US and OEKO-TEX indicate that the foam used in the mattress meets specific health and environmental standards. These certifications ensure that the mattress is free from harmful chemicals and made with safer materials.
  • Support System: Look for a mattress that has a solid base layer or support system to enhance overall stability and support. A good support system will help maintain proper spinal alignment and prevent sagging over time.

What Are the Common Drawbacks of Memory Foam Mattresses?

The common drawbacks of memory foam mattresses include:

  • Heat Retention: Memory foam tends to trap heat, which can cause discomfort for sleepers who prefer a cooler sleeping environment. This is due to the dense nature of the foam, which can insulate body heat rather than dissipate it.
  • Off-Gassing: Many memory foam mattresses release volatile organic compounds (VOCs) when first unpacked, leading to unpleasant odors. While these odors typically dissipate over time, they can be off-putting for individuals sensitive to smells or those with respiratory issues.
  • Lack of Bounce: The slow response time of memory foam can lead to a lack of bounce, making it difficult for some sleepers to change positions easily during the night. This can be particularly challenging for combination sleepers who frequently shift from one side to another.
  • Weight and Movement Transfer: Memory foam mattresses are generally heavier than traditional mattresses, making them difficult to move. Additionally, they can absorb movement, which may be beneficial for couples in terms of reducing disturbances, but can also lead to a feeling of being “stuck” for some users.
  • Durability Issues: While high-quality memory foam can last for years, lower-quality versions may sag or lose support over time, leading to discomfort and a shorter lifespan. This can result in additional costs if a replacement is needed sooner than expected.

What Factors Should Influence Your Decision When Buying a Memory Foam Mattress?

Several factors should influence your decision when buying the best memory foam mattress:

  • Density: The density of the memory foam affects its support and durability. Higher density foams typically provide better support and last longer but may also retain more heat, which could be uncomfortable for some sleepers.
  • Firmness Level: The firmness level of a mattress can significantly impact your sleep quality. It’s essential to choose a firmness that aligns with your sleeping position; for example, side sleepers often prefer a softer mattress that cushions the shoulders and hips, while back and stomach sleepers might need a firmer surface for better spinal alignment.
  • Cooling Features: Many memory foam mattresses tend to trap heat, leading to discomfort during sleep. Look for mattresses that incorporate cooling technologies, such as gel-infused foam, breathable covers, or open-cell structures, to help regulate temperature and enhance comfort.
  • Motion Isolation: Memory foam is known for its ability to absorb movement, making it a great choice for couples. A mattress with good motion isolation will minimize disturbances from a partner moving during the night, allowing for a more restful sleep experience.
  • Warranty and Trial Period: A good warranty and trial period can provide peace of mind when purchasing a mattress. Look for companies that offer at least a 10-year warranty and a 30 to 100-night sleep trial, allowing you to test the mattress in your own home and ensure it meets your comfort needs.
  • Budget: Determine your budget before shopping, as memory foam mattresses come in a wide range of prices. While it’s tempting to go for the cheapest option, investing in a quality mattress can lead to better sleep and overall health, so consider long-term value over initial cost.
  • Brand Reputation: Research the brand and read customer reviews to gauge product quality and customer service. A reputable brand is more likely to provide a reliable product and support should any issues arise after your purchase.
  • Certifications: Look for certifications such as CertiPUR-US or OEKO-TEX, which indicate that the mattress foam has been tested for harmful chemicals and meets certain environmental standards. This can give you added assurance about the safety and quality of the materials used in your mattress.
